What is the Vampire Drone?


фото дрону Vampire (Армія Inform)

The Vampire is a heavy Ukrainian bomber drone that evolved from a civilian agricultural sprayer platform into one of the most widespread attack unmanned systems on the frontline. In the military, these heavy night hexacopters have also earned the informal name "Baba Yaga." PAWELL uses both terms in its product cards, so search queries like "Baba Yaga battery" and "Vampire battery" essentially lead to the same class of equipment.


Briefly about the Vampire platform:


  • Type: Heavy attack UAV (hexacopter), derived from agricultural sprayer drones.

  • Application mode: Primarily night missions — dropping payloads on shelters, equipment, and enemy concentrations; during the day, this large and relatively slow platform is too vulnerable.

  • Survivability: According to operator feedback, the structure is resistant to small arms fire and EW (Electronic Warfare) impact.

  • Status: The drone is codified by the Ministry of Defense of Ukraine and is procured for Defense Forces units; as of 2026, it has over a million combat sorties to its name.

  • Cost: Approximately $25,000–$30,000 depending on the configuration — cameras, communications, and, of course, batteries.

Why the Drone Battery is Not a Secondary Component


Heavy drones like the Vampire, carrying substantial payloads, impose three strict requirements on the battery simultaneously:


  1. Capacity without excess weight. Every extra gram of battery is a gram the drone cannot carry as payload or use for extended range.

  2. Stable current discharge. Six powerful motors under load demand high peak currents without voltage drops — otherwise, the platform loses thrust right at the moment of maneuvering or taking off fully loaded.

  3. Reliability in field conditions. Freezing temperatures, vibration, transportation, and storage at positions — the battery for the Vampire drone must withstand all of this and not fail at the moment of the sortie.

Comparing Top Solid-State Batteries with Conventional Li-ion / Li-Po


When comparing classic drone batteries (Li-ion, Li-Po) with modern Solid-State packs, the difference for a heavy platform like the Vampire is palpable in three key areas:


  • Cycle Life: Up to 5,000 charge/discharge cycles versus approximately 1,000 for standard Li-ion — meaning the battery lasts several times longer under the same flight intensity.

  • Energy Density: Roughly 30% more energy at the same weight — which for a drone means either a longer flight or a heavier payload without exceeding the maximum takeoff weight.

  • Safety: The solid electrolyte significantly reduces the risk of ignition compared to the liquid electrolyte in classic cells — a critical factor during storage at positions and active operational use.

Top 3 PAWELL Batteries for the Vampire Drone


The PAWELL battery catalog covers capacities from 30,000 to 120,000 mAh, but three Solid-State configurations are most commonly chosen for the Vampire platform — depending on what is most critical for a specific mission: maneuverability, balance, or maximum flight range.


1. PAWELL Solid-State 66,000 mAh — The Optimal Balance of Weight and Autonomy

АКБ PAWELL Solid-State 66 000 mAh

The lightest of the three options: based on our calculations from published manufacturer data (66,000 mAh × 23.7 V, 6S), it provides about 1,564 Wh of energy at a weight of approximately 5.8 kg. The lower weight of the pack allows the drone to maintain dynamics and maneuverability while leaving a margin for payload. This is the logical starting choice for regular operational sorties.




2. PAWELL Solid-State 81,000 mAh — The Flagship of the Vampire Lineup

АКБ PAWELL Solid-State 81 000 mAh

The model that PAWELL explicitly positions as the solution for the "legendary VAMPIRE" and other heavy bombers. It offers the best energy-to-weight ratio in the lineup: 1,798 Wh at a weight of just 5.2 kg (energy density of ~350 Wh/kg — roughly 30% lighter than a Li-ion/Li-Po equivalent of the same capacity). It handles peak currents up to 400 A (3/5C), operates stably in freezing temperatures down to -20°C, and charges at a standard current of 40 A. This is the most popular item among clients equipping the Vampire.




3. PAWELL Solid-State 90,000 mAh — For Maximum Mission Range

АКБ PAWELL Solid-State 90 000 mAh

When the priority is airtime or an increased payload, rather than minimum weight, the PAWELL lineup features a 90,000 mAh Solid-State version. It uses the same proven chemistry and assembly quality as the 66,000 and 81,000 models, with the same 6S/23.7 V format, but with an additional energy reserve — an estimated 2,133 Wh. A Vampire battery of this class should be considered for the longest and heaviest sorties.
